An Iraqi official says 16 people have been killed and 14 wounded in a suicide bombing in a remote area in northwestern Iraq.

The top official in the town of Sinjar says the bomber blew himself up among a crowd of men at a police recruiting centre. Dakhil Qassim says 14 of those killed in Thursday's blast were recruits and two were policemen.
Sinjar is located near the Syrian border and is dominated by members of the minority Yazidi sect. It was the site of the bloodiest attack of the Iraqi conflict, a string of suicide truck bombings last August that killed hundreds of Yazidis.
